Research Overview (Why it’s studied)

Kisspeptin-10 is central in reproductive endocrinology because it activates GnRH neurons, which then regulate LH and FSH release and downstream reproductive hormone function.

Key research areas include:

  • Fertility signaling mechanisms
  • Testosterone/LH response pathways
  • Puberty onset regulation
  • Neuroendocrine hormone feedback loops
  • Hypothalamic signaling studies
